How to Choose the Right Laptop Pannier Bag
Choosing the right laptop pannier bag involves balancing capacity, comfort, security, and weather protection. Here’s a breakdown of key features to consider:
Capacity & Laptop Protection
The primary purpose of many pannier bags is to carry work or school essentials, including a laptop. Capacity, measured in liters (L), dictates how much you can realistically carry. Smaller bags (under 15L) are best for minimalists, while larger bags (20L+) cater to those needing to haul more gear – think textbooks, changes of clothes, or groceries. Crucially, ensure the bag includes a padded laptop compartment. Look for dedicated sleeves designed for specific laptop sizes (e.g., up to 15.6 inches). A snug fit and ample padding are essential to protect your device from bumps and jolts during your commute. Bags offering expandable capacity, like the GAVTON 3-in-1, provide flexibility for varying needs.
Mounting System & Security
A secure and reliable mounting system is vital. Most panniers utilize a KLICKfix-style rail attachment, compatible with standard bike racks. Ensure the hooks are sturdy and adjustable to fit your rack securely. Quick-release buckles, like those found on the GAVTON, make it easy to attach and detach the bag. Beyond attachment, consider security features. A robust closure system (zippers, buckles, or magnetic closures) prevents items from falling out during rides. Reflective elements are critical for visibility, especially during low-light conditions. Some bags, like the Retrospec Sidekick, include reflective rain covers for added safety.
Weather Resistance & Materials
Commuting often means facing unpredictable weather. Water resistance is therefore a key consideration. Bags constructed from waterproof fabrics (like the 100% recycled Ripstop fabric in the Two Wheel Gear) and featuring waterproof zippers offer superior protection. Even if a bag isn’t fully waterproof, a included rain cover (like the one included with the Two Wheel Gear and Rhinowalk 12L) provides an extra layer of defense. The material itself impacts durability and weight. Durable materials like 600D rPET (Recycled Polyethylene Terephthalate) offer a good balance of strength and eco-friendliness (Retrospec).

FAQs
What size laptop will fit in a typical pannier bag?
Most laptop pannier bags are designed to accommodate laptops up to 15.6 inches. However, it’s crucial to check the specific product dimensions, as some bags may fit larger or smaller laptops. Always verify the dedicated laptop compartment size before purchasing to ensure a secure fit for your device.
Are laptop pannier bags waterproof?
While many pannier bags are water-resistant, complete waterproofing varies. Look for bags made with waterproof fabrics like TPU or those with a 100% waterproof rating. Even if a bag isn’t fully waterproof, many include a rain cover for added protection against the elements.
How secure are panniers when attached to a bike?
A secure mounting system is essential. Most utilize KLICKfix-style rails or quick-release buckles. Regularly check the hooks and straps to ensure a snug fit. Features like reflective elements and robust closures also contribute to security by increasing visibility and preventing items from falling out.
Can I use a pannier bag as a backpack?
Many laptop pannier bags offer convertible designs, functioning as both a bike pannier and a backpack. These typically feature padded shoulder straps and a back panel for comfortable carrying. This versatility is a great option for commuters who need flexibility in how they transport their gear.
